
The College Marketing Network’s Conference offers new insights and inspiration giving you new ideas to take away and work with in your college.
The one-day event brings together expert speakers and workshop hosts to showcase and discuss innovative ideas and practice.You will leave the conference feeling inspired, having new skills and insights that you can start using straight away. There will also be plenty of opportunities to network with breaks during the day – hospitality will be provided including lunch in the hotel restaurant.
When? Monday 27 January 2025, 9am-4.30pm
Where? Crowne Plaza Hotel, Birmingham City Centre
Programme
The programme includes:
- an insightful opening keynote from Suzie Branch-Haddow, Vice Principal at BMet College who will share her passion for FE and inspire us all for the day ahead
- an exciting plenary session lead by an expert digital marketer, Oli Hills, CEO of Nonsensical – the TikTok agency
- 16 workshops covering hot topics in marketing and FE. As a delegate, you can select 4 workshops to attend during the day.
- *New for 2025* ‘Meet the Experts’ panel discussions covering five key area of marketing. As a delegate you’ll be able to select three to attend.
- opportunities to network with fellow marketing professionals and discover innovative products and services from industry-leading exhibitors

Travel & Parking
Travelling by train: Birmingham New Street Grand Central Station is only 0.2 miles from the hotel.
Travelling by car: Please be aware of Birmingham’s clean air zone. There are three car parks located near the hotel:
- Crowne Plaza Car Park – Arena Central Car Park, Holliday Street, B1 1TQ.
£21 for 24 hrs payable at hotel reception.
Limited parking – you can only park in bays WITHOUT numbers
- Mailbox Car Park – Q-Park Mailbox, Royal Mail Street, B1 1RD – 5 minute walk from Crowne Plaza.
15% discount when staying at the Crowne Plaza
£22.50 for 24hrs
- Town Hall Car Park – Town Hall Parking Brunel Street, B1 1TA – 5 minute walk from Crowne Plaza.
£16.30 for 24 hrs payable at location
